Output 43915b2a8cdd203e54440cca1e8ab8d4aec8ea33ecb2efdcfdd0f204e4b150cc:6

value
52715193389
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a8f607df476af51b6c7ddd183d2dda3f057cc7bf OP_EQUALVERIFY OP_CHECKSIG
address
LadLWxSq4CXcjZnNc7oUUEP2E5EjTRvTJT
transaction
43915b2a8cdd203e54440cca1e8ab8d4aec8ea33ecb2efdcfdd0f204e4b150cc
spent
true